Overview
The AD9228BCPZ-40 is a quad, 12-bit analog-to-digital converter (ADC) produced by Analog Devices Inc. This device is designed for low cost, low power, small size, and ease of use, making it ideal for various high-performance applications. It operates at a conversion rate of up to 40 MSPS and features an on-chip sample-and-hold circuit. The AD9228BCPZ-40 is optimized for outstanding dynamic performance and low power consumption, particularly in applications where a small package size is critical.
Key Specifications
Parameter | Min | Typ | Max | Unit |
---|---|---|---|---|
Conversion Rate | 10 | - | 40 | MSPS |
Resolution | - | 12 | - | bits |
Signal-to-Noise Ratio (SNR) | 70.5 | 70.2 | - | dB (fIN = 2.4 MHz) |
Signal-to-Noise and Distortion Ratio (SINAD) | 70.3 | 70.0 | - | dB (fIN = 2.4 MHz) |
Effective Number of Bits (ENOB) | 11.42 | 11.37 | - | - |
Clock Pulse Width High (tEH) | - | 12.5 | - | ns |
Clock Pulse Width Low (tEL) | - | 12.5 | - | ns |
Propagation Delay (tPD) | 2.0 | 2.7 | 3.5 | ns |
Rise Time (tR) (20% to 80%) | - | 300 | - | ps |
Fall Time (tF) (20% to 80%) | - | 300 | - | ps |
Supply Voltage | - | 1.8 | - | V |
Input Voltage Range | - | 2 V p-p | - | - |
Key Features
- Quad-channel, 12-bit ADC with on-chip sample-and-hold circuit
- Conversion rates up to 40 MSPS
- Low power consumption with 1.8 V supply operation
- Serial LVDS (ANSI-644) output interface
- Programmable clock and data alignment
- Flexible bit orientation and custom digital test pattern generation
- Full chip and individual channel power-down modes
- Standby mode for reduced power consumption
Applications
- Medical imaging and nondestructive ultrasound
- Portable ultrasound and digital beam-forming systems
- Quadrature radio receivers and diversity radio receivers
- Tape drives and optical networking
- Test equipment
